Responsibilities

  • Captures and assists in the surgical recovery, preservation, and packaging of organs and specimens in coordination with transplant surgeons and/or organ recovery coordinators in accordance with policies and standards.
  • Assumes primary responsibility for the renal preservation process including pumping and pump transport, in accordance with policies and standards.
  • Performs extensive on-call responsibilities to assist with the activities related to the donor recovery.
  • Captures and assists with organ allocation, including kidney and liver placement, distribution, and transportation of organs for transplantation and/or research in accordance with policies and standards.
  • Captures and assists with fly outs and fly backs.

About the Role

Sierra Donor Services (SDS) is seeking a Surgical Recovery Coordinator in Sacramento to save and enhance lives through the surgical removal, preservation, packaging, and distribution of organs. This position plays a crucial role in ensuring that donated organs are properly prepared and transported to recipients in need.
